Our verdict is Likely benign. The variant received -4 ACMG points: 0P and 4B. BS2
The NM_001130438.3(SPTAN1):āc.6308A>Gā(p.Lys2103Arg)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.0000322 in 1,614,070 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ars).

The c.6308A>G (p.K2103R) alteration is located in exon 49 (coding exon 48) of the SPTAN1 gene. This alteration results from a A to G substitution at nucleotide position 6308, causing the lysine (K) at amino acid position 2103 to be replaced by an arginine (R).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-

p.Lys2103Arg (AAA>AGA):c.6308 A>G in exon 49 of the SPTAN1 gene (NM_001130438.1) The Lys2103Arg missense change has not been published as a mutation, nor has it been reported as a benign polymorphism to our knowledge. The NHLBI ESP Exome Variant Project has not identified Lys2013Arg in approximately 6,500 individuals of European or African American ethnicity, indicating that it is not a common benign variant in these populations. This amino acid substitution is conservative, as both Arginine and Lysine are positively charged amino acids. Lys2103Arg alters a highly conserved position in the 22nd spectrin repeat of the protein, and multiple in silico algorithms predict it may be damaging to protein structure/function. However, previously reported pathogenic mutations in SPTAN1 are in frame deletions or duplications located within the last spectrin repeat of the protein (Saitsu et al., 2010). Therefore, based on the currently available information, it is unclear whether Lys2103Arg is a disease-causing mutation or a rare benign variant. The variant is found in EPILEPSY panel(s). -
